Pro Comparison: Offensive Tackle - Samson Okunlola

Miami's offensive line struggles in 2022 are well documented. The O-Line's depth and overall talent leave a bunch of room for improvement. Head Coach Mario Cristobal went on the trail and injected top-tier talent into the position group by signing five-star offensive tackle Samson Okunlola via Thayer Academy.

At 6'5" and hovering right above 300 pounds "Pancake Honcho" is a different breed of offensive linemen Canes fans are used to and will look to compete for a job immediately.

Okunlola is built like a prototype left tackle with excellent feet, long arms, and well built as he does not have a gut hanging out even at 300 plus. His physicality is what sets him apart from even other top-tier tackles, he earned his nickname "Pancake Honcho" for pulverizing players and serving up all-you-can-eat pancakes on Friday nights.

While some may question the level of competition he faced at Thayer Academy, you cannot deny his physical ability to be a franchise left tackle with his power in the running game, ability to kick-slide vs speed rusher,s and lastly the strength to anchor down vs a bull rush which went viral at the U.S. All American bowl practice.

Cristobal had this to say about his two five-star tackles in Okunlola and Francis Mauigoa:

"It doesn't get better coming out of high school with those guys and I've been fortunate over the years. Penei Sewell, Cam Robinson, Jonah Williams, Alex Leatherwood. These are elite guys...These guys are elite monstrosities. They are ginormous human beings that don't move like big guys. They move like linebackers. They play with power. They have an exceptional football IQ. Relentless work ethic. They are as mean and nasty on the field as you can imagine."

Pro Comparison: Terron Armstead

Terron Armstead flew under the radar as a high school recruit. The NFL pro has a very similar frame at 6'5" and 306 pounds to Okunlola's 6'5 300. Their very long arms allow both to strike defensive ends and keep up with any speed rush with their quick feet.

The HBCU star Armstead heard the same concerns about his level of competition from NFL scouts, but quickly put those concerns to bed with his performance on the field leading to multiple pro bowls. Their main similarity on the football field is their mean attitude in the running game as they both serve pancakes for breakfast, lunch, and dinner.
